PURPOSE:To obtain a small-sized infrared image sensing apparatus having not only high spatial resolving power and high resolving power of temp. but also a wide measuring range, by scanning the reference heat source in front of a scanning mirror and selecting the filters arranged in close vicinity to a condensing optical system corresponding to the intensity of incident infrared beams. CONSTITUTION:The infrared beams 11a incident from an observation visual filed and the infrared beams 11b emitted from a reference heat source 1 pass through an optical filter 2 via X/Y direction scanning mirrors 12x, 12y to enter a condensing lens 13 and detected by an infrared detector 14 to be sent to an amplifying circuit 15. A plurality of windows containing a transparent one of the filter 2 are selected corresponding to the intensity of incident infrared beams. Because the condensing lens 13 is constituted of one group consisting of two positive and negative lenses, aberration correction is easy, and resolving power and spatial resolving power are enhanced and a measuring temp. range is widened and miniaturization can be achieved.
